Home made instruments

Gentlemen,
There is a set of punches for modelers made but the cost is very dear. As in, NOT IN THE BUDGET! I made myself a set of punches by using short pieces of brass tubing of various diameters. I chucked them into the old Mototool and ground a bevel on one end with a file. I don't cut anything tougher than plastic so brass is hard enough.
With these punches I can cut circles out of decal or paint a sheet of plastic. So far the best method I have found is to put the punch into the mototool on the drill press. If you try to freehand it it wil try to skate across the surface. I haven't done it yet but it has occured to me that I can also do a clear layer to simulate glass. This would also give enough depth to give an edge to paint for the instruments frame.
This is cheap and easy, so I wanted to share it with you all.
